Teacher: Li Bai and Meng Haoran are both famous poets in the Tang Dynasty, in terms of age, Li Bai is twelve years younger than Meng Haoran, who was not long out of the gate and not very famous, while Meng Haoran has been famous all over the world. Li Bai was a great admirer of Meng Haoran, and was a big fan of his, he wrote in his poem ? I love Meng Haozi, and his popularity is known all over the world. When he heard that Meng Haoran was living in Xiangyang, Hubei Province, he traveled there to pay his respects. The two of them met at first sight and hated each other. They drank wine and composed poems together and spent an unforgettable time. Later, Meng Haoran to go to Guangling, Li Bai something can not go with, in the Yellow Crane Tower to say goodbye, looking at his friend left, Li Bai thought a thousand times, wrote down a thousand times a goodbye to the Yellow Crane Tower to send Meng Haoran's Guangling.

Teacher: (Mouse pointing to the picture) Students, look at the map of the Tang Dynasty. Here is the Yellow Crane Tower. The Yellow Crane Tower is located in Snake Mountain, Wuhan, Hubei Province, and is one of the ? Three Famous Buildings in Jiangnan? one of them. This is Yangzhou, anciently known as Guangling, one of the most prosperous cities in the Tang Dynasty. This is the Yangtze River, which flows from west to east.
Now you know what is West Rhetoric and what is Lower Yangzhou?
Name the students to answer: the Yellow Crane Tower is in the west, Yangzhou is in the east, so the poet said that the deceased - the western resignation of the Yellow Crane Tower.
Rolling Yangtze River eastward, (the teacher said the board draws the Yangtze River water) Yellow Crane Tower in the upper reaches of the boat downstream can be downstream to Yangzhou, so the poet said that the March of Smoke and Fireworks - down Yangzhou.
